The base URL ( / ) helpful by the community have this single HTML file to rule them all index.html! But beware, the feature exists for a reason. And of course I dont have any server its a local project so if someone knows how I can read my JSON file locally I will much appreciate. React get list of files in folder. I want modify my json file without always rebuild my app. This article is all about the files and folder . So unless you've got a really specific reason why you'd need to do this, I'd say try and move it. public . How to use useMediaQuery Component in ReactJS ? When you fetch the file, you will just get the contents of the file as a string so you will have JSON.parse it. How to append HTML code to a div using JavaScript ? Project setup, run the npm build command at the time of deploying your application JS using web pack how & quot ;./data Getting JSON data from a local JSON file, you probably end writing. Step 1: Let's create a new React project to see papa parse in action. How to convert blob to base64 encoding using JavaScript ? JavaScript | Pass string parameter in onClick function. Avoiding alpha gaming when not alpha gaming gets PCs into trouble, How to see the number of layers currently selected in QGIS. I have a problem since two days; I want read a local JSON from my public folder on my React application created with react-app. You can either move it inside src/, or add a symlink to it from project's node_modules/. (In this code, we use Axios a promise-based HTTP client for the browser and NodeJS). react list files in directory. This command will copy the dependency into your node_module directory. That means you cannot change it dynamically in your JavaScript files. The React application using the following single HTML file to rule them all } from #. Then the readAsText method is used to read the contents of the specified File or Blob. You are using file-loader as webpack plugin, which does not work in the way of "just mirroring the directory structure of public to dist". I guess you could maybe have the user choose the files via an upload mechanism and get some metadata, but to read the files wouldn't work. Responsible & open scientific research from independent sources. Create a file called .rescriptsrc.js in your root folder: If you're ok not using the actual file in public and having a duplicate js file in the src directory there's a hacky but cool solution if you use vscode. Step 1: Under the "file" menu, choose "options. To declare environment variables in React project folder i.e Method get data from a local JSON file do this you! rev2023.1.17.43168. How can I remove a specific item from an array? Like here we have kept the gfg.png file Srcfolder that files are contains in Srcfolder that does. To do this, click the Gear icon > Site Information. Please consider going through all the sections to better understand the solutions. "react download file from folder" Code Answer's react js download file javascript by Tarik on Dec 29 2020 Donate Comment 5 xxxxxxxxxx 1 fetch('https://cors-anywhere.herokuapp.com/' + fileURL, { 2 method: 'GET', 3 headers: { 4 'Content-Type': 'application/pdf', 5 }, 6 }) 7 .then( (response) => response.blob()) 8 .then( (blob) => { 9 10 Step 2: Once you have your project setup, run the following command to install the papa parse package. This vscode extension https://marketplace.visualstudio.com/items?itemName=emeraldwalk.RunOnSave allows you to trigger a command on save (you can use regex to specify which file saves should trigger which commands) and you can specify a command to run on save as such: Now you can import from that duplicated file. of src/ are not supported. Continue with Recommended Cookies. If you're ok not using the actual file in public and having a duplicate js file in the src directory there's a hacky but cool solution if you use vscode. Relative imports outside of src/ are not supported. An HTML template files you have in public folder & gt ; Site Information that files are in App will substitute % PUBLIC_URL % with a src/ folder and One src/App.js file with an component! I have a javascript file in the public folder and I want to import that file to components in the folder src/components. If I remove the -s flag, my /home directory will then be accessible.. Now the question is figuring out how to best configure my serve to be able to serve all the static files in /home. Import index(.ts|.js) file from folder in React, How can i download csv file and store it on public folder in react js, How copy down mockServiceWorker.js file in React application during Webpack build proces to my build folder. - ReactJS and images in public folder the gfg.png file ReactJS and images in the public - Javascript file from the config folder of your Laravel installation x27 ; s on session expires to images! At least that's what you get when you are using create-react-app. Pencil Vending Machine, mato.json (my .JSON file) src. Getting started with React Native? https://stackoverflow.com/a/33374807/2692307). I want modify my JSON file in the root of your React project shown below copy! So unless you've got a really specific reason why you'd need to do this, I'd say try and move it. I've finally discovered that it's actually serve -s build that redirects all requests to my root directory, AKA my reactjs application. As react is used to build a single page application, we have this single HTML file to render all our components. I Need Help Paying My Electric Bill In Nc, Your problem will be solve. How do I include a JavaScript file in another JavaScript file? In order to serve those users in low bandwidth or limited data usage situations and help more Canadians access their public broadcaster we needed a lightweight means of creating fairly bare-bones html+css pages dynamically, using modern tools and libraries, and having the codebase be maintainable by primarily React developers. Build command at the time of deploying your application your javascript files in public folder it also pasting!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Missing files will not be called at compilation time, and will cause 404 errors for your users. At the time of deploying your application component } from & # x27 ; s an HTML.! So if you want to import from public folder inside Speech.js component you could do something like this. File uploading in Node.js How to Upload File using formidable module in Node.js ? As react is used to build a single page application, we have this single HTML file to render all our components. fFolder Structure. How to use rainyday.js in a React.js project? What are possible explanations for why blue states appear to have higher homeless rates per capita than red states? s3 list objects in folder node js. scrollIntoView() is not a function upon page load? list all files in s3 bucket. An environment variable is read-only. which you dont want to be processed by webpack. You can use Axios or fetch to read from local JSOn or External API calls. Any sample image into it, like images, under a folder called public the! Black Sheep Edinburgh, Copyright 2022 - pearsonairporttaxiservices.com, Arkansas Social Studies Standards 7th Grade, I Need Help Paying My Electric Bill In Nc, Professional Dealing With Rules Of Government Crossword Clue, a sudden strong urge or desire crossword clue, mountain warehouse traveller 60 + 20l rucksack, 2k23 michael jordan edition vs championship edition, francis c hammond middle school principal. How to upload files in firebase storage using ReactJS ? When you fetch the file, you will just get the contents of the file as a string so you will have JSON.parse it. Then export the const as a module. . It also supports pasting to upload the image files. In this series, we are learning about basic react js concepts. in create-react-app | by Jennifer Dobak | Medium 500 Apologies, but something went wrong on our end. How to get the path to a file outside the root folder in React application. I believe you are using create-react-app this is a feature included in the ModuleScopePlugin, and you can disable it by ejecting the app and editing your webpack configuration (as described in this answer). This single HTML file to render all our components of deploying your application as React is to! Find solutions to your everyday coding challenges. React JS using web pack ; how to look for file out of folder React client for the and! You created a react js app. QnuK, ojok, iUE, cBaHZq, XNhCV, SDVSQ, krxTU, kuIVXE, Zuq, QgKzEi, cQVaj, rTmiX, RPG, BDaxz, PlWNBw, yuXg, lhG, Glqvw, BLQS, YTKtF, MgH, cPLZ, piiNg, FcZT, ORJP, FXlSkC, lLMUO, NkNlB, vqJdBV, xVow, xcWX, jjpYO, PEiIlH, deas, sCks, cAn, tgsi, LgtuQT, ikxFX, DyXDt, DHUf, WoW, WTXyo, YPpPu, lOCt, vpEzjY, MIl, vaqXN, wZvyr, mQlipD, tjBlBb, owZ, weYT, FGtUG, EHsP, aoGjJF, bhTf, vhrU, Rqj, GiOkLI, qErY, fUudSq, sWbtK, XawuW, BwRAmn, gksR, LAy, IlD, weyVzf, ZuBi, yWWnZc, mHzzRc, QOD, NwOWP, uFMK, gBEF, ZAyvN, Rrc, IWPg, YlaPKn, vRbR, yQDa, jDumf, wUmo, ZFe, mIHxfZ, DpL, jxuUj, kKjIMe, nuWVdA, lWH, eMAqh, MfXf, lmj, fLQtq, axf, BboJp, FdUGr, OwThTv, GgjV, IwyzX, qqK, VGT, hDBR, Xwzco, NtZQ, VINvt, aTpw, DwO, Javascript files code, we have kept the gfg.png file, which you don # Not be processed by webpack file Let & # x27 ; s on session expires Inside Fetch Method, have Substitute % PUBLIC_URL % with read file from public folder react correct absolute path so names in.! How to check if an element exists on the page in Playwright.js. (In this code, we use Axios a promise-based HTTP client for the browser and NodeJS). Toggle some bits and get an actual square, Fraction-manipulation between a Gamma and Student-t. This one's applicable and useful in some cases and could possiblty be of some help. React get list of files in folder. Post Author: Post published: November 2, 2022 Post Category: south dakota fishing records Post Comments: florida substitute teacher requirements florida substitute teacher requirements It has a wide community support and a multitude of ready made components. read file from public folder react. Sample use case: To find all the files with "pdf" in a particular directory named "dir". Which files are contains in Srcfolder that files are readable by webpack. Webpack does read the public folder, It only reads files that exist in the src folder. So if you want to import from public folder inside Speech.js component you could do something like this. The
- mobile@katarzynajuszczak.com
- (+48) 515 813 355
- Godziny pracy: Pon - Pt 09:00 - 17:00